Output 268cc5f133061f8346f39d5f1c6cbd2b10532339f789fc7a4e8e3c264717612e:1

value
4426870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e9c193304e204ed42a280226b400363446050e OP_EQUAL
address
3LvDrVPiySdB6aaauNMzSTyHzzjsvGZFYX
transaction
268cc5f133061f8346f39d5f1c6cbd2b10532339f789fc7a4e8e3c264717612e
confirmations
304707
spent
true